Output 2e946324af7d10edfc85d208c3f0243b76cd834d656484db2aad89af49438e3a:0

value
253565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9c8c563f71c250ac1ec6c22c0852dcbc2c27630 OP_EQUAL
address
3L5xFvGZuHuMtQyZbCe24ffNVF7bX4jYZF
transaction
2e946324af7d10edfc85d208c3f0243b76cd834d656484db2aad89af49438e3a
confirmations
264783
spent
true